One thing I find really interesting in Dune (the book especially. I don’t think this was explored as much in any of the film adaptations), is the themes of identity and loss of it.
Especially with Paul there are a lot of moments where he thinks of himself almost as seperate people. He is Paul Atreides the son of Leto Atreides and the duke of Arrakis. He is also a Bene Gesserit, the Kiwisatz Haderach. He is also a Fremen, a messiah, a father, a son and a husband.
All of these different parts of him exist at the same time but are contrary to each other in motives. I think that incredible amount of inner conflict is what makes him into what he becomes at the end of the book.
